    The Enduring Appeal

    When we talk about a red Mini Cooper with a white roof, we're tapping into decades of automotive charm. The original Mini, designed by Sir Alec Issigonis in the late 1950s, was a marvel of engineering and design. Its compact size, efficient use of space, and quirky looks made it an instant hit. The two-tone paint job, often featuring a contrasting roof color, became one of its signature features. The red body with a white roof specifically evokes a sense of classic British style and racing heritage. Red is a color that symbolizes energy, passion, and excitement, perfectly encapsulating the lively spirit of the Mini Cooper. Meanwhile, the white roof adds a touch of elegance and contrast, making the car stand out even more. Think about it: the bright, bold red immediately grabs your attention, while the clean, crisp white provides a visual break, preventing the car from appearing too overwhelming. This combination works exceptionally well in urban environments, where the Mini Cooper excels. Its small footprint makes it easy to navigate tight streets and find parking, while the striking color scheme ensures it's always noticed. But it's not just about aesthetics. The red and white combo also has practical benefits. The white roof can help reflect sunlight, keeping the interior cooler during hot summer days. This is a welcome feature for those living in warmer climates, where a dark-colored car can quickly become an oven on wheels. Furthermore, the two-tone paint job can enhance the car's resale value. A well-maintained red Mini Cooper with a white roof is often more desirable to collectors and enthusiasts, making it a smart investment for the long term.     Things to Consider Before Buying

    Alright, so you're thinking about getting a red Mini Cooper with a white roof? Awesome choice! But before you rush out and sign on the dotted line, let's run through a few things you should keep in mind. First up, think about the specific shade of red. Mini offers a range of red colors, from bright, vibrant reds to deeper, more subdued tones. Consider which shade best suits your personal style and preferences. A brighter red will definitely make a statement and turn heads, while a darker red might be a bit more understated and sophisticated. Also, check out the finish. Some reds have a glossy finish, while others have a metallic or matte finish. Again, this is a matter of personal preference, but it can significantly impact the car's overall look. Next, consider the condition of the white roof. White paint can be prone to fading and discoloration over time, especially if the car is parked outdoors in direct sunlight. Inspect the roof carefully for any signs of damage, such as scratches, chips, or cracks. If the roof looks faded or discolored, you may want to negotiate a lower price or ask the seller to have it repainted. Another thing to keep in mind is the interior color. A red Mini Cooper with a white roof looks particularly striking with a black or gray interior, as this creates a clean and modern look. However, you could also opt for a more adventurous interior color, such as tan or even red, if you want to make a bolder statement. Just make sure the interior color complements the exterior color scheme. Don't forget to factor in the cost of maintenance and repairs. Mini Coopers are generally reliable cars, but they can be more expensive to maintain than some other brands. Parts can be pricier, and you may need to take the car to a specialist mechanic for certain repairs. Before you buy, research the common issues that affect Mini Coopers and factor in the potential cost of repairs. Finally, think about your lifestyle and driving needs. A Mini Cooper is a small car, so it may not be the best choice if you need a lot of cargo space or regularly transport passengers. However, if you're looking for a fun, stylish, and fuel-efficient car for city driving, a red Mini Cooper with a white roof could be the perfect fit. Take it for a test drive, see how it feels on the road, and make sure it meets your needs before you commit to buying.
